Rusta AB (publ) (STO:RUSTA) Released Earnings Last Week And Analysts Lifted Their Price Target To kr91.67

Shareholders of Rusta AB (publ) (STO:RUSTA) will be pleased this week, given that the stock price is up 14% to kr90.10 following its latest annual results. Results were roughly in line with estimates, with revenues of kr11b and statutory earnings per share of kr2.70. Taking into account the latest results, the most recent consensus for Rusta from three analysts is for revenues of kr12.3b in 2025. If met, it would imply a notable 11% increase on its revenue over the past 12 months. Per-share earnings are expected to shoot up 60% to kr4.31. In the lead-up to this report, the analysts had been modelling revenues of kr12.3b and earnings per share (EPS) of kr4.31 in 2025. So it's pretty clear that, although the analysts have updated their estimates, there's been no major change in expectations for the business following the latest results.

With the analysts reconfirming their revenue and earnings forecasts, it's surprising to see that the price target rose 5.8% to kr91.67. It looks as though they previously had some doubts over whether the business would live up to their expectations. There's another way to think about price targets though, and that's to look at the range of price targets put forward by analysts, because a wide range of estimates could suggest a diverse view on possible outcomes for the business. There are some variant perceptions on Rusta, with the most bullish analyst valuing it at kr115 and the most bearish at kr70.00 per share. As you can see, analysts are not all in agreement on the stock's future, but the range of estimates is still reasonably narrow, which could suggest that the outcome is not totally unpredictable.

One way to get more context on these forecasts is to look at how they compare to both past performance, and how other companies in the same industry are performing. It's clear from the latest estimates that Rusta's rate of growth is expected to accelerate meaningfully, with the forecast 11% annualised revenue growth to the end of 2025 noticeably faster than its historical growth of 8.3% p.a. over the past three years. By contrast, our data suggests that other companies (with analyst coverage) in a similar industry are forecast to grow their revenue at 8.1% per year. It seems obvious that, while the growth outlook is brighter than the recent past, the analysts also expect Rusta to grow faster than the wider industry.

The Bottom Line

The most obvious conclusion is that there's been no major change in the business' prospects in recent times, with the analysts holding their earnings forecasts steady, in line with previous estimates. Happily, there were no major changes to revenue forecasts, with the business still expected to grow faster than the wider industry. We note an upgrade to the price target, suggesting that the analysts believes the intrinsic value of the business is likely to improve over time.

About OM:RUSTA

Rusta

Engages in the retail of products in home decoration, consumables, seasonal products, leisure, and Do It Yourself (DIY) categories in Sweden, Norway, Finland, and Germany.
